From feeding pets for rewards to new seeds and DLC, Grow a Garden is getting plenty of exciting updates this Saturday.

This Saturday, Grow a Garden will roll out the much-anticipated Feed a Pet update. While the specifics are still somewhat unclear, players can expect a new pet-feeding mechanic that rewards players for feeding certain pets, such as Wendigo and Moth. These pets are expected to gain increased value during the update, making them essential for anyone looking to maximize rewards. The update is being compared to the Chipmunk Update 2.0, with a focus on basic pet interactions rather than major new content.

The main highlight of the update is the ability to feed your pets to earn rewards. This mechanic promises to add a new layer of utility to pets like Wendigo and Moth, which are particularly suited to this type of interaction. While detailed information is still sparse—especially after testers were removed from the process—it is anticipated that the core of this update will revolve around simple feeding mechanics without introducing anything too groundbreaking. In addition to the pet-feeding feature, the Season 4 Pass will launch alongside this update. Players will need trade tokens to access the pass, which will likely bring new content and rewards. Among the teased new additions are unreleased seeds like the Star Plant, Heart Gem (likely tied to an upcoming Valentine's event), Purple Tree Shroom, Amazon Feather Fern, Jungle Cherry, and Luminova. The Heart Gem in particular is expected to have a high base value of 35,000, making it a highly sought-after item in the game.

As for DLC content, players will be able to acquire exclusive items such as the Flame Bee pet and the Diamond Giant Pine Cone seed. These items will be available through codes hidden inside Grow a Garden Blind Boxes. Once a player purchases a blind box and retrieves the code, they can redeem it on the Fatmo website for instant access to these DLC pets and seeds. However, the exact locations where these blind boxes can be purchased remain unclear, which has sparked a lot of community curiosity.
